Understanding Credit Card Payments on Ielectronic
So, you've found the perfect item on Ielectronic, and it's time to pay. Using your credit card here is generally a straightforward process, but it's always good to have a clear picture of what's happening behind the scenes. When you enter your credit card details – that's the card number, expiry date, CVV code, and sometimes your billing address – Ielectronic uses a secure payment gateway to process this information. This gateway acts as an intermediary, securely sending your details to your bank for authorization. Your bank then checks if you have sufficient funds or credit available and if the transaction is legitimate. Once approved, the payment gateway sends the confirmation back to Ielectronic, and voila, your order is placed! It’s a rapid-fire process that happens in seconds. The key here is security. Ielectronic, like any reputable online retailer, employs advanced encryption protocols (look for the little padlock icon in your browser's address bar, usually next to the website URL) to protect your sensitive data during transmission. This means your credit card number is scrambled, making it unreadable to anyone trying to intercept it. It’s like sending a secret message that only your bank and Ielectronic can decode. Always make sure you're on the official Ielectronic website and not a fake phishing site before entering any payment details. A quick check of the URL and the presence of that padlock icon are your first lines of defense. Knowing this makes the process feel a lot less mysterious and a lot more in your control. Ensuring Secure Transactions with Your Credit Card
When it comes to using your credit card for any online purchase, especially on a platform like Ielectronic, security is paramount. Nobody wants their financial details falling into the wrong hands, right? So, how do we make sure our transactions are as safe as possible? First off, always ensure you're on the official Ielectronic website. Scammers often create fake websites that look identical to the real thing, hoping you'll enter your credit card information there. Always double-check the URL in your browser's address bar. Look for https:// at the beginning and a padlock icon. This indicates a secure, encrypted connection. Never click on suspicious links in emails or social media that claim to be from Ielectronic and ask for payment details. Instead, go directly to the Ielectronic website by typing the address yourself. Secondly, use a strong, unique password for your Ielectronic account. If your account details were ever compromised, a strong password acts as a significant barrier. Avoid using easily guessable information like your birthday or common words. Consider using a password manager to generate and store complex passwords for you. Thirdly, keep your computer and devices secure. Make sure your operating system, browser, and antivirus software are up-to-date. These updates often include crucial security patches that protect against the latest online threats. Run regular virus scans. Fourthly, monitor your credit card statements regularly. This is crucial! Check your statements for any unauthorized charges. Most credit card companies offer online alerts for suspicious activity, which is a fantastic tool to have. If you spot anything unusual, report it to your credit card company immediately. They usually have fraud protection services that can help resolve the issue and prevent further unauthorized use. Finally, be cautious about public Wi-Fi. While convenient, public Wi-Fi networks are often less secure. Avoid making financial transactions, including using your credit card on Ielectronic, when connected to public Wi-Fi. If you absolutely must, use a Virtual Private Network (VPN) to encrypt your connection. Common Issues and Troubleshooting Credit Card Payments
Even with the best precautions, sometimes things don't go as smoothly as planned when using your credit card on Ielectronic, or any online store for that matter. It can be super frustrating when a payment gets declined, or you encounter an error message. Let's talk about some common issues and how you can troubleshoot them. One of the most frequent problems is a declined transaction. This can happen for a few reasons. First, ensure you've entered all your credit card details correctly – the card number, expiry date, and CVV code. A single typo can cause the system to reject the payment. Double-check your billing address matches the one your credit card company has on file. Sometimes, banks have security measures that flag online transactions as potentially fraudulent, especially if it's a large purchase or an unusual one for you. In this case, you might need to contact your credit card company directly to authorize the transaction. They might have even sent you a text or email alert asking you to verify it. Another issue could be insufficient funds or credit limit. If you've reached your credit limit or don't have enough available credit for the purchase, the transaction will be declined. Check your available balance or credit limit with your bank. Sometimes, technical glitches can occur on either Ielectronic's end or your bank's end. If you've double-checked all your details and your card is working fine elsewhere, it might be a temporary system issue. Trying again a little later, or even using a different browser, can sometimes resolve this. If you're seeing a specific error code, it's a good idea to note it down. You can often search for that error code online, or it might provide a clue when you contact Ielectronic's customer support or your bank. Speaking of customer support, don't hesitate to reach out! If you're consistently facing issues, contacting Ielectronic's customer service is a smart move. They can check if there are any specific issues with their payment processing system related to your account or the transaction. Similarly, your credit card provider is your ally. They can tell you exactly why a transaction was declined and help you resolve any security flags. Keep your phone handy when trying to make a purchase, as your bank might call you to verify it's really you. Maximizing Your Credit Card Benefits with Ielectronic Purchases
Using your credit card on Ielectronic isn't just about making a purchase; it's also about maximizing the perks and benefits that come with your card! Many credit cards offer rewards programs, such as cashback, points, or airline miles. When you use your credit card for purchases on Ielectronic, you're essentially earning rewards on those buys. Cashback cards are fantastic because they give you a percentage of your spending back as cash, which can then be used to offset future purchases or even just as extra spending money. If your card offers points, these can often be redeemed for gift cards, merchandise, or travel. Be sure to check Ielectronic’s category if your card offers bonus points for specific types of spending, like electronics or online shopping. Some cards even offer travel rewards, like airline miles or hotel points. While buying electronics might not seem directly related to travel, accumulating miles through everyday spending can significantly contribute to your next vacation fund. Beyond rewards, many credit cards provide valuable purchase protection. This can include extended warranties on items you buy, or protection against damage or theft for a certain period after purchase. So, if that new gadget you bought from Ielectronic stops working outside the manufacturer's warranty, your credit card might have you covered! Price protection is another benefit some cards offer. If you find the same item advertised at a lower price within a specific timeframe after your purchase, your credit card company might refund you the difference. Always read the terms and conditions of your credit card agreement to understand exactly what benefits are available to you. Make a habit of checking your credit card's online portal or app regularly to see your accumulated rewards and available benefits. Alternatives to Using Credit Cards on Ielectronic
While using a credit card is a popular and often beneficial way to pay on Ielectronic, it's not the only option, guys. Sometimes, you might prefer or need to use an alternative payment method. One of the most common alternatives is using a debit card. A debit card works much like a credit card at checkout, but instead of drawing from a line of credit, it deducts the funds directly from your linked bank account. It’s a straightforward way to pay and avoids accumulating debt. Just make sure you have sufficient funds in your bank account. Another popular option, especially for online transactions, is using digital wallets like PayPal, Apple Pay, or Google Pay. These services allow you to link your credit card, debit card, or bank account securely. When you check out on Ielectronic, you can simply select your preferred digital wallet option, log in to your account, and authorize the payment. This is often very convenient and adds an extra layer of security as your actual card details aren't directly shared with Ielectronic. Some people also prefer prepaid cards or gift cards. If Ielectronic offers specific gift cards, purchasing one with cash or another method and then using it for your order can be a way to control spending or use gift money. Prepaid debit cards function similarly to regular debit cards but are loaded with a specific amount of money beforehand. For those who are more security-conscious or prefer not to link bank accounts directly, services like bank transfers or e-checks might be available, although these are often less common for immediate online retail purchases due to processing times. Always check the Ielectronic checkout page for the full list of accepted payment methods. Each method has its own set of pros and cons regarding security, convenience, and potential rewards or fees.
